Output e0390578a748ca735783b0c66b1739aabc750847da8fa3301ca459ab42182e8d:0

value
10118806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9684fe4c4ad88b8c04e74874f6aae9142c7d7796 OP_EQUAL
address
3FQtbrjry8Mc7nPsnAaPFJmtRYCh6TtXzj
transaction
e0390578a748ca735783b0c66b1739aabc750847da8fa3301ca459ab42182e8d
spent
true